. >> reporter: ellicott city was built north of the river several tributaries run through the town to the river. nose water currents were the energy for this town built around a mill in 1772. but since 1991, real estate around the popular main street exploded, developers submitted more than 100 plans to build residential and commercial buildings in about three square miles around the city. most were approved >> we have flood maps that were drawn based on conditions that are no longer true. >> reporter: in the most recent storm nearly 8 inches of rain fell in three hours. intense water with nowhere to go sexton's maps show how development increased the intensity of the flooding by up to 30% and ellicott city is just one example. he maps closely 8,000 square miles between washington, d.c. and baltimore and measured changes. the amount of land or dirt illustrated in red that has been covered with streets, sidewalks and buildings is about equal to the size of the entire city of baltimore. when we think of the destructive power of rivers, we tend to focus on the amount of water heavy rains

>> ellen has been the county executive that includes ellicott city, leading the people through both floods. >> we're not going to lose the town, but instead of imposing ourselves on the river, how can we co-exist with the river >> the answer he says may be in a transformative vision, literally. taking down some of the historic buildings by the river to give the water more space >> this is gorgeous historic real estate. you really feel like you have to pull some of it down >> i think we have to look at bhaets best for the town as a whole. we have to figure out what is the best way for us to save this town and the river runs underneath all these buildings right here >> one of those buildings houses tom shoemaker's family shoe business he and his son barely escaped the floodwaters. >> the water kept coming up, and it started seeping through the doors and then through the doors all of a sudden it just, boom, broke the doors. >> he lived in this area for nearly 50 years. but lease this is space. now he is going to move his business uphill. >> being down in the flood zone is not fun it's difficu
